Harris Elliott "No Wahala": "Wahala" means "trouble" or "stress" in West African. "No Wahala" expresses the sentiment "no problem" or "please be calm". We feel it is important to clearly express our attitude and values ​​of seeking PEACE. Le Tings is a brand that interprets African and diaspora cultures through the lens of the street market and the sensibility of the place, and communicates them through visuals. Repurposing the story of cultural sustainability is one of the key brand values.

《THE INOUE BROTHERS...》
The Inoue Brothers was founded in 2004 by two Japanese brothers, Satoru and Kiyoshi Inoue, born in Copenhagen, Denmark.
A design and art studio born out of a love for two cultures - Japanese delicacy and Nordic simplicity - they call it "Scandinasian" design. The Inoue Brothers brand has been developed with uncompromising ideals, but with a radically open perspective.
As a result, we have been able to forge strong ties with diverse indigenous heritage, culture and artisanal communities.
With each project, their main goal is to raise awareness of responsible production methods through quality and design.
